If you're leasing a new place or you're renting out your property to a tenant, a Residential Lease makes things official. With this key document in place, you can agree on lease terms and set it down in writing—from the rent to the length of the lease. It's smart to get your Residential Lease taken care of before the move-in date so you can start out on the right foot.
